Full Job Description
Technical Support Engineer is responsible for operating and maintaining core production and development applications, ensuring high-quality service delivery to customers and Engineering teams. The role focuses on troubleshooting, continuous improvement,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ance processes and product performance, while proactively leading initiatives to strengthen operations and support.

Your responsibilities:
  • Operate, maintain, and support production and development applications, ensuring high service quality while collaborating with Engineering and customer teams.
  • Identify opportunities to improve processes and product support, proposing and leading initiatives to enhance operations.
  • Perform planned and unplanned maintenance activities, including software upgrades, patches, and cross-region coordination.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ues across development, pre-production, and production environments, including debugging enterprise code (Java, Python, JavaScript, Bash, SQL).
  • Act as an escalation point between Technical Operations and Engineering, managing complex issues and coordinating with cross-functional teams.
  • Configure and manage alerting tools (e.g., Nagios, Icinga) and support remote maintenance systems.
  • Develop and maintain tools for deployment, automation, and monitoring.
  • Document solutions and processes in tools such as Jira, Cherwell, and Confluence.
  • Evaluate software solutions and provide recommendations for improvement.
  • Provide guidance and training to team members, contributing to knowledge sharing and SME development.


Your Profile:
  • Hands-on experience with scripting (Python, Bash), familiar with databases, and code review.
  • Proficiency in Linux environments, networking principles, deployment processes, server configuration, and infrastructure management.
  • Strong experience in technology roles, with the ability to manage multiple projects,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ines.
  • Solid understanding of application architecture, including components, integrations, databases, and CI/CD processes.
  • Proven experience in troubleshooting through log analysis and root cause analysis with a focus on continuous improvement.
  • Knowledge of quality assurance methodologies and ability to analyze processes to identify and implement improvements.
  • Participation in an on-call rotation is required.
